Guy Sherwin: Selected Films from the Lux Archive and Live Performance
Wed 9 Nov, 7pm, £5/£3 conc
Overview
Celebrated artist and filmmaker Guy Sherwin selects films from the LUX archive which forms a dialogue with his exhibition of films, drawings and mechanical objects at Siobhan Davies Studios and with reference to early influences on his film practice. The programme is presented by the artist and includes films by Bruce Baillie, Wojciech Bruszewski, Kurt Kren, Peter Kubelka, Malcolm Le Grice, Annabel Nicolson, as well as several of Sherwin's works and two of his live projector performances. All but two films are shown in their original 16mm format.
